Pat Richard is a Sr. Consultant and UC Automation Lead for Modality Systems. He has specialized in design, planning, and deployment of unified communications solutions built on the Microsoft stack since OCS 2007 R2. Pat has been involved in large scale deployments and migrations in enterprise environments for government, financial, higher learning, manufacturing, and services customers. He has authored many deployment, troubleshooting, and administration tools that are in use by companies worldwide. He is a recipient of the Microsoft Most Valuable Professional (MVP) award for work in the technical community with Lync/Skype, and has spoken at conferences and events. Pat is also the host of the popular “The UC Architects” podcast, which centers around Microsoft’s unified communications products.

Until recently, Rui Maximo was a lead program manager on the Skype for Business Server development team at Microsoft, having been part of it since the early days of RTC in 2003. In that role he oversaw multiple features on the server side including AD schema, management, setup, Enterprise Voice, CWA, etc.   Rui is currently the architect of the Security Filters (www.lync-solutions.com). In his current role, he consults and does contract work for clients seeking to integrate their products with SfB.  Rui is the author of many technical articles, training videos, whitepapers, and books.
